Key Features:
- Material: High-strength anodized aluminum alloy (≥15 μm coating).
- Load Capacity: Tested for wind loads up to 60 m/s and snow loads up to 1.4 kN/m2.
- Compatibility: Suitable for framed/frameless solar panels and all roof types (corrugated tin, concrete, etc.).
- Certifications: Meets IEC 61215, AS/NZS 1170.2, and CE standards.
Our Advantages
1. Superior Corrosion Resistance
Natural oxidation forms a protective layer, ideal for coastal/humid climates. Avoids galvanic corrosion when contacting steel structures.
2. Lightweight & Easy Installation
Modular pre-drilled components reduce installation time by 50% vs. steel systems. Tools required: Torque wrench, level, and standard bolts.
3. Adaptability & Sustainability
Adjustable angles (10°-60°) for optimal energy yield. Fully recyclable, with 95% lower energy consumption in recycling vs. raw production.
4. Weather Resilience
Performs in extreme temperatures (-20°C to +85°C). Validated in monsoon climates.
Installation Steps
1 Site Preparation: Ensure roof/ground surfaces are clean and load-bearing compliant (≥1.5 kN/m2). Use non-penetrating clamps for colour steel tile roofs to avoid waterproofing damage.
2 Assembly & Fixing: Tighten bolts to 8-12 N·m torque to prevent glass cracking. Maintain 2-3 mm gaps between panels for thermal expansion.
3 Safety Checks: Verify grounding resistance (≤4 Ω) with copper strips. Avoid installation in rain or winds >12 m/s.
